#AskTheExpert when will milia last it's been 6 weeks my baby still have milia and it's popping another ones kindly suggest

1 Answer
profile image of POOJA KOTHARIPOOJA KOTHARIMom of a 8 yr 7 m old boy3 years ago

A. For newborns, milia are very common and affect nearly half of all babies. The bumps on your baby's skin are harmless and will go away on their own after a few weeks.
